How to Make Winter Wonderland Chocolate Chip Cookies

Ingredients

  • 2 1/4 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 cup packed brown sugar
  • 1 teaspoon salt
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 2 large eggs
  • 2 cups chocolate chips
  • Festive sprinkles (optional)
  • White chocolate (for drizzle, optional)

Step-by-Step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C). This step is crucial as it ensures your cookies bake evenly, giving that perfect texture we all love.

  2. In a small bowl, whisk together the flour and baking soda; set aside. This helps to distribute the baking soda uniformly throughout the flour for even rising.

  3. In a large bowl, using an electric mixer, beat the softened butter, granulated sugar, brown sugar, and salt until creamy. The creaminess is key to achieving that soft and chewy cookie.

  4. Add the vanilla extract and eggs, one at a time, mixing well after each addition. This helps to incorporate air into the mixture, making the cookies light.

  5. Gradually add the flour mixture and mix until just combined. Overmixing can lead to tough cookies, so be gentle here!

  6. Stir in the chocolate chips. Feel free to be generous – the more, the merrier!

  7. Drop rounded tablespoons of dough onto ungreased baking sheets, leaving space between each for spreading.

  8. If desired, add festive sprinkles on top. This not only adds color but also a fun element to your cookies.

  9. Bake for 9-11 minutes until edges are golden and the center is soft. Keep an eye on them; they can turn from golden to burnt quickly!

  10. Optional: Drizzle with melted white chocolate once cooled. This adds another layer of sweetness and a beautiful presentation.

  11. Allow cookies to cool on the baking sheets for a few minutes before transferring to wire racks to cool completely.

Pro Tips

  • Use room temperature butter: Softened butter mixes better and helps to create fluffy cookies. If you’re in a hurry, you can cut the butter into cubes and let it sit out for about 15 minutes.

  • Don’t overmix the dough: Once you add the flour mixture, mix just until you see no more flour. This will keep the cookies tender.

  • Chill the dough (optional): If you have time, chilling the dough for at least 30 minutes can intensify the flavors and prevent spreading during baking.

  • Check for doneness carefully: Cookies may look underdone when you take them out but will continue to cook on the sheet after removing from the oven. Aim for golden edges and a soft center.

  • Experiment with different chocolate types: Dark chocolate, milk chocolate, or even a mix can change the flavor profile and make these cookies your own.

How to Store Winter Wonderland Chocolate Chip Cookies

To keep your cookies f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to a week. If you want to prolong their life, you can store them in the fridge for up to two weeks. For long-term storage, place them in a freezer-safe container or zip-lock bag, and they can last up to three months in the freezer. Just make sure to separate layers with parchment paper to prevent sticking.

Tips to Make Winter Wonderland Chocolate Chip Cookies

  • Pay attention to your measurements: Baking is a science, so being precise is essential. Use a kitchen scale for accuracy if possible.

  • Taste before you bake: If you’re curious about your dough’s sweetness, take a tiny taste before baking!

  • Rotate your sheets: If you’re baking multiple trays of cookies, rotate them halfway through baking to ensure even cooking.

  • Let them cool properly: Cooling on a wire rack not only helps them firm up but also allows air to circulate, preventing them from getting soggy.

Storage and Reheating

If you have leftover cookies, you can reheat them in the oven at 350°F for 5-7 minutes to achieve that freshly baked taste again. Alternatively, you can microwave them for about 10 seconds for a quick warm-up. Just be careful not to overdo it, or they may become tough.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Using cold butter: This can lead to denser cookies, so always remember to let it soften.
  2. Skipping the flour whisking step: It ensures the baking soda is evenly distributed for proper rising.
  3. Not chilling the dough: This can result in cookies that spread too much during baking.
  4. Leaving cookies in the oven too long: Always keep an eye on them as they can go from perfect to burnt very quickly.
  5. Not letting them cool: Transferring them too soon can lead to crumbling.

FAQs

1. Can I use margarine instead of butter?
Yes, margarine can be used, but it may slightly alter the texture and flavor of the cookies.

2. Can I freeze the dough?
Absolutely! You can roll the dough into balls and freeze them. Then, you can bake them straight from the freezer – just add a couple of extra minutes of baking time!

3. How can I make these cookies more chocolatey?
Feel free to add extra chocolate chips or even overwhelm them with chunks of chocolate for a gooey texture.

4. What can I substitute for eggs?
For each egg, you can use 1/4 cup of unsweetened applesauce or 1 tablespoon of flaxseed meal mixed with 2.5 tablespoons of water. Let it sit for a few minutes before adding to the mix.

5. Can I add nuts to the recipe?
Absolutely! Chopped walnuts or pecans can add a wonderful crunch and flavor contrast.
